Yet another update at CrossCut Games - this thing may yet see the light of day:
But anyhow, Dan and I are also working on Dungeon Delvers. We've got the inventory clicky stuff mapped out - but I haven't coded it up just yet. I do have a nifty chest picture opening and closing. The goal of inventory was to make a single click all you needed to do to activate an item - or use it in solving a plot card. Dan had the grand idea of including masterwork items that are permanent fixtures to a Delver. I like that too - gives you some gold plating on the character for long term appeal (and it's easy too).

The other part to it is when you smash a monster, it spills out the items right away. Sure, that's arcady and all, but I really like the thought and it should work well in the game. After all the items are spilled, you click on them to shuttle them off to the chest. If you don't click 'em, the items fade off screen. After combat is over (and you're victorious), you can divide the items up amongst your delvers. So that's all pretty clean.

I just need to get coding!

Talisman 4th edition was released very early last year by The Black Company an offshoot of Games Workshop. They then decided that they didn't want to be in Game Publishing and only deal with Game Related Novels and Rule expansions.

The Publishing of Talisman (4th Edition revised - 4th edition with revisions to ruleset and plasic characters instead of cardboard cutouts.) is now done by Final Flight Game in North America.

Games Workshop still owns the rights to the game. Multiple expansions are planned, The First "The Reaper" has already been released , "The Dungeon" should be next.

Even after all these yearsn it's still a fun board game.
